Skip to main content
Log in

Tactile web browsing for blind people

  • Published:
Multimedia Tools and Applications Aims and scope Submit manuscript

Abstract

Information on the World Wide Web becomes more and more important for our society. For blind people this is a chance to access more information for their everyday life. In this paper we propose novel methods to present web pages including graphical information on a tactile output device. We present a Mozilla Firefox Extension for the tactile rendering of web pages and for the handling of user interactions. This approach benefits from the Firefox built-in web page handling including parsing of HTML documents, formatting with cascading style sheets (CSS), handling of dynamic web content controlled by JavaScript code, etc. Graphical information can be explored and filtered interactively in a special mode for raster images and Scalable Vector Graphics (SVG). Mathematical expressions encoded in the mathematical markup language (MathML) are transformed directly into LaTeX or into a notation for blind people. The tactile web browser supports feedback that is provided via voice output.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Similar content being viewed by others

References

  1. Asakawa C, Itoh T (1998) User interface of a home page reader. In: Proceedings of the third International ACM Conference on Assistive Technologies ACM SIGCAPH Conference on Assistive Technologies, pp 149–156

  2. Berlin B, Kay P (1969) Basic color terms: their universality and evolution. University of California Press

  3. Buyukkokten O, Kaljuvee O, Garcia-Molina H, Paepcke A, Winograd T (2002) Efficient web browsing on handheld devices using page and form summarization. ACM Trans Inf Syst (TOIS) 20:82–115

    Article  Google Scholar 

  4. Chisholm W, Vanderheiden G (1999) Web Accessibility Initiative (WAI), World Wide Web Consortium. Web Content Accessibility Guidelines 1.0. http://www.w3.org/TR/WAI-WEBCONTENT/

  5. Christian K (2000) Design of haptic and tactile interfaces for blind users. Department of Computer Science, University of Maryland

  6. De Witt JC, Hakkinen MT (1998) Surfing the web with pwWebSpeak. In: Proceedings of the Technology and Persons with Disabilities Conference. California State University Northridge

  7. Diepstraten J, Görke M, Ertl T (2004) Remote line rendering for mobile devices. In: Proceedings of IEEE Computer Graphics International (CGI)’04, pp 454–461

  8. Earl C, Leventhal J (1999) A survey of windows screen reader users: results and recommendations. J Vis Imp Blindness 93(3):174–177

    Google Scholar 

  9. Freedom Scientific (2007) JAWS for Windows. http://www.freedomscientific.com/fs_products/software_jaws.asp

  10. Goble C, Harper S, Stevens R (2002) The travails of visually impaired web travellers. In: Proceedings of the Eleventh ACM on Hypertext and Hypermedia Conference, ACM Press, New York, pp 1–10

    Google Scholar 

  11. Gunderson J, Mendelson R (1997) Usability of world wide web browsers by persons with visual impairments. In: Proceedings of the RESNA Annual Conference

  12. Karshmer AI, Guo H-F, Gupta G, Pontelli E, Miesenberger K, Ammalai N, Gopal D, Batusic M, Stöger B, Palmer B (2004) UMA: a system for universal mathematics accessibility. In: Proceedings of the ACM SIGACCESS Conference on Computers and Accessibility

  13. Kawai Y, Tomita F (1996) Interactive tactile display system: a support system for the visually disabled to recognize 3D objects. In: Proceedings of the Second Annual ACM Conference on Assistive Technologies, pp 45–50

  14. Kochanek D (1990) Ein hypertext-system für blinde zeiungsleser (Nr. 718). Diploma thesis, Department of Computer Science, Universität Stuttgart

  15. Kottapally K, Ngo C, Reddy R, Pontelli E, Son TC, Gillan D (2002) Towards the creation of accessibility agents for non-visual navigation of the we. In: ACM SIGCAPH Computers and the Physically Handicapped, pp 73–74, June–September

  16. Kurze M (1997) Interaktion Blinder mit virtuellen Welten auf der Basis von zweidimensionalen taktilen Darstellungen. In: Tagungsband Software-Ergonomie 97

  17. Kurze M (1999) Methoden zur computergenerierten Darstellung räumlicher Gegenstände für Blinde auf taktilen Medien. Ph.D. thesis, Department of mathematics and Computer Science, Freie Universität Berlin

  18. McLaren K (1976) The development of the CIE 1976 (L*a*b*) uniform colour space and colour-difference formula. Journal of the Society of Dyers and Colourists

  19. Mozilla Accessibility Project (2007) Seamonkey cross reference: seamonkey/accessible/public/. http://lxr.mozilla.org/seamonkey/source/accessible/public/

  20. Opera Software ASA (2007) Opera’s small-screen rendering. http://www.opera.com/products/mobile/smallscreen/

  21. Petrie H, Morley S, Majoe D (1997) Initial design and evaluation of an interface to hypermedia systems for blind users. In: Proceedings of the Eighth nternational ACM Conference on Hypertext and Hypermedia, pp 48–56

  22. Pontelli E, Gillan D, Xiong W, Saad E, Gupta G, Karshmer AI (2002) Navigation of HTML tables, frames, and XML fragments. In: Proceedings of the Fifth International ACM Conference on Assistive Technologies

  23. Rotard M, Bosse K, Schweikhardt W, Ertl T (2003) Access to mathematical expressions in mathML for the blind. In: Proceedings of the HCI International Conference, pp 1325–1329

  24. Rotard M, Ertl T (2004) Tactile access to scalable vector graphics for people with visual impairment. In: Proceedings of the SVG open conference. http://www.svgopen.org/2004/papers/TactileAccessToSVG/

  25. Rotard M, Ertl T (2006) Tactile 3D-graphics for blind people. Workshop: accessible media 2006 Potsdam, Germany

  26. Rotard M, Knödler S, Ertl T (2005) Tactile web browser for the visually disabled. In: Proceedings of the Sixteenth ACM Conference on Hypertext and Hypermedia

  27. Rotard M, Otte K, Ertl T (2004) Exploring scalable vector graphics for visually impaired users. In: Proceedings of the 9th International Conference on Computer Helping People with Special Needs, pp 725–730

  28. Schweikhardt W (1980) A computer based education system for the blind. In: Lavington SH (ed) Information Processing 80, North Holland, pp 951–954

  29. Schweikhardt W, Klöpfer K (1984) Computer aided conversion of videotex-graphics into a tactile representation. In: Tagungsband der Internationalen Konferenz über Reliefdarstellungen für Blinde

  30. Weber G (1989) Interaktive Dialogtechniken für blinde Rechenbenutzer. Ph.D. thesis, Department of Computer Science, Universität Stuttgart

  31. World Wide Web Consortium (2003) Scalable Vector Graphics (SVG) 1.1 specification (W3C recommendation 14 January 2003). http://www.w3.org/TR/SVG/

  32. Zajicek M, Powell C, Reeves C, Griffiths J (1998) Web browsing for the visually impaired. In: Computers and Assistive Technology ICCHP’98, pp 161–169

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Martin Rotard.

Rights and permissions

Reprints and permissions

About this article

Cite this article

Rotard, M., Taras, C. & Ertl, T. Tactile web browsing for blind people. Multimed Tools Appl 37, 53–69 (2008). https://doi.org/10.1007/s11042-007-0170-3

Download citation

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s11042-007-0170-3

Keywords

Navigation